In phlebotomy training, students are instructed more than just knowing where to place the needle when drawing blood. On the job phlebotomy training in Burtonsville Maryland comprises supervised practical experience drawing blood, disposing of biohazardous substances, and basic lab procedures. Hands on phlebotomy training is, in addition, intensely safety-focused, since workers risk regular exposure to blood-borne illnesses--including Hepatitis and HIV.
